On Foot Holidays - Austria by Bazza, 6 Nov 2013
Holiday Rating:

Rewarding, challenging and excellently organised.

A seven night walk in western Austria, medium to hard, moving from village to village with the baggage forwarded by the inns/hotels. The walking was mostly hill climbing (Alpine) and pasture done by just the two of us with instructions issued by the tour company. We've used Onfoot several times because they are excellently organised, the accommodation is good, the routes are interesting and everything is delivered as per their promise.

On Foot - Northern Provence by Gigondas, 5 Nov 2013
Holiday Rating:

On foot in the Cotes du Rhone

Starting in Avignon, we had eleven days walking arranged by On Foot Holidays through delightful scenic countryside and charming villages. The hotels were wonderful and at every place we stayed our host told us that they always reserved their best rooms for their On Foot customers. It was late September and early October. Starting in Avignon, we had eleven days walking arranged by On Foot Holidays through delightful scenic countryside and charming villages. The hotels were wonderful and at every place we stayed our host told us that they always reserved their best rooms for their On Foot customers. It was late September and early October. The grapes were ripening and the southern Cotes du Rhone wine typified by Gigondas was rich and spicy. The highlight of the walk was a circular walk/scramble through the Dentelles de Montmirail. This was the seventh time we have walked with On Foot. We've never had a complaint or a disappointment, and we strongly recommend them to all their potential customers.

Rating for tour operator:

Even though we have never met the On Foot people, we feel like they are our friends. And the very best of friends at that! We are amazed at the quality of the holiday experience they put together for very reasonable prices, and we have found that other walkers we have met being looked after by different companies are always envious of the quality of our maps and guidance notes, and in particular of the places we stay. The hotel in Avignon was a beautiful former Abbey, the hotel in Venasque was perched on a cliff top with spectacular views, in Mazan we stayed in the former chateau of the Marquis de Sade, and in Vaison la Romaine we stayed right in the heart of the beautiful Old town.

Rating for tour operator:

OnFoot Holidays have been most satisfactory. Once one has booked with them, they keep one up-dated on changed conditions on the trail, so one starts the walk with great confidence that one has up-to-date info. If we find unreported changes to the trail (new paths, rockfalls etc), we report them to On Foot on our return, and they always acknowledge receipt. The OnFoot team walk the trails, so they speak with recent knowledge. Their instructions are detailed, and several times, walkers with other companies have told us that our instructions and maps are better than those supplied by their tour operators. The hotels and meals provided have without exception been of good quality, and the staff friendly and helpful.
